.xo10-accordion-list-holder * {
-webkit-font-smoothing: antialiased;
}
.xo10-accordion-list-holder ul li {
list-style: none;
display: block;
position: relative;
}
.xo10-accordion-list-holder ul {
padding: 0 !important;
margin: 0 !important;
}
.xo10-accordion-list-holder a {
display: block;
outline: none;
text-decoration: none;
}
.xo10-accordion-list-holder ul > li li {
margin: 0 !important;
}
.xo10-accordion-list-holder ul > li {
margin: 0 !important;
padding: 0 !important;
}
.xo10-accordion-list-holder li a {
font-size: 12px;
line-height: 18px;
padding: 14px 22px;
font-weight: 600;
}
.xo10-accordion-list-holder > ul > li > a {
font-size: 14px;
line-height: 20px;
padding: 14px 22px;
}
.xo10-accordion-list-holder > ul > li > ul > li > a {
padding-left: 30px;
}
.xo10-accordion-list-holder > ul > li > ul > li > ul > li > a {
padding-left: 45px;
}
.xo10-accordion-list-holder > ul > li > ul > li > ul > li > ul > li > a {
padding-left: 60px;
}
.xo10-accordion-list-holder > ul.countpos-extleft > li > a {
padding-left: 42px;
}
.xo10-accordion-list-holder > ul.countpos-extleft > li > ul > li > a {
padding-left: 50px;
}
.xo10-accordion-list-holder > ul.countpos-extleft > li > ul > li > ul > li > a {
padding-left: 65px;
}
.xo10-accordion-list-holder > ul.countpos-extleft > li > ul > li > ul > li > ul > li > a {
padding-left: 80px;
}
.xo10-accordion-list-holder > ul.togglebtn-left > li > a, .xo10-accordion-list-holder > ul.togglebtn-left.countpos-extright > li > a {
margin-left: 15px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left > li > ul > li > a, .xo10-accordion-list-holder > ul.togglebtn-left.countpos-extright > li > ul > li > a {
margin-left: 30px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left > li > ul > li > ul > li > a, .xo10-accordion-list-holder > ul.togglebtn-left.countpos-extright > li > ul > li > ul > li > a {
margin-left: 45px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left > li > ul > li > ul > li > ul > li > a, .xo10-accordion-list-holder > ul.togglebtn-left.countpos-extright > li > ul > li > ul > li > ul > li > a {
margin-left: 60px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left.countpos-extleft > li > a {
margin-left: 30px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left.countpos-extleft > li > ul > li > a {
margin-left: 40px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left.countpos-extleft > li > ul > li > ul > li > a {
margin-left: 50px !important;
}
.xo10-accordion-list-holder > ul.togglebtn-left.countpos-extleft > li > ul > li > ul > li > ul > li > a {
margin-left: 60px !important;
}
.xo10-accordion-list-holder ul li .count {
min-width: 20px;
position: absolute;
right: 40px;
top: 15px;
font-size: 11px;
font-weight: 800;
text-align: center;
border-radius: 50%;
height: 20px;
line-height: 20px;
}
.xo10-accordion-list-holder .accordion-btn {
color: #d9d9d9;
}
.xo10-accordion-list-holder .dashicons, .xo10-accordion-list-holder .dashicons-before::before {
font-size: 16px;
padding-top: 18px;
}
.xo10-accordion-list-holder ul.show-iltr li > a {
overflow: hidden;
}
.xo10-accordion-list-holder ul.show-iltr li > a > img {
float: left;
}
.xo10-accordion-list-holder ul.show-iltr li > a > .cat-name {
vertical-align: middle;
line-height: 30px;
float: left;
margin-left: 1em;
}
.xo10-accordion-list-holder ul.show-tlir li > a {
overflow: hidden;
}
.xo10-accordion-list-holder ul.show-tlir li > a > img {
float: left;
margin-left: 1em;
}
.xo10-accordion-list-holder ul.show-tlir li > a > .cat-name {
vertical-align: middle;
line-height: 30px;
float: left;
}
.xo10-accordion-list-holder ul.countpos-extleft li span.count {
left: 10px;
right: auto;
}
.xo10-accordion-list-holder ul.togglebtn-left.countpos-extright li span.count {
left: auto;
right: 15px;
}
.xo10-accordion-list-holder ul.togglebtn-left.countpos-extleft li span.count {
left: 40px;
right: auto;
}